daia had spent two hours of her day getting ready to go on a date with her boyfriend, nicolas. two hours of hair straightening, lash application, leg shaving, outfit picking, the works. so when she sat at the restaurant, across from her boyfriend of two years, tears begging to come out, she wouldn't let them go.

it took her a minute to process his words, the words she'd never imagine hearing from him. the day of their two year anniversary, ended up being the day everything came to an end. don't ask her why, she still doesn't know. the last thing she was able to hear was "we need to break up." after that it was just empty ringing in her ears.

"i found someone else." she swore she felt herself stop breathing. that's when it all clicked. the constant fighting, the secrets, every time she would see him hiding his phone from her, he had cheated on her.

"when?" was all she could say. daia needed to hear it from him and him only, no assumptions, just the truth. her denial secretly hoped that this was one of those stupid couple pranks. but it felt too real, there was too much guilt.

"three months." with that, daia grabbed her purse calmly, put on her jacket, and walked out of the restaurant with every ounce of dignity she had left.

two months later

"you know, you don't have to come with me." daia was apply her lipstick as her best friend brie pouted on her bed.

"what if something happens to you!? you can't keep going out by yourself!" brie was what one would call the 'responsible' friend. she was worried about daia's new antics since her breakup, but no one could stop her. brie has made it her mission to make sure nothing happened to daia while she went out to clubs all the time, even though it wasn't her scene at all.

"come on, we both know you'd rather stay here and watch your shows. i'll be fine i promise." although daia wasn't wrong, brie wanted to go anyway.

the two girls made it to the 'club of the week' as brie called it. the place was packed with sweaty bodies grinding on each other and others puking in corners. it was absolutely disgusting, for brie, but for daia it was an escape. she needed it to forget how shitty she felt. call it a coping mechanism, if you want.

as quickly as they entered, guys swarmed to dance with them and buy them drinks. daia was all for it, immediately heading for the bar, but brie only joined her to get an orange juice.

daia felt bad for brie feeling like she had to come along. she had promised herself that she would take it easy tonight. she broke that promise a few hours into their night.

"BRIE I LOVE YOU SO MUCH" daia was now drunk and in a very affectionate mood. she clung onto brie as the latter dragged her out of the club, struggling.

as they walked out, brie stumbled and daia was just about ready to hit the ground when someone caught her, arms wrapped around her.

daia's drunken state was put on blast and she giggled and began playing with the strangers face.

"thank you cute stranger, you saved my life!" she poked his cheek repeatedly, causing him to laugh slightly. brie quickly apologized for her friend's behavior and dragged her away into her car. by the time they got home, daia was fast asleep in the passengers seat, forcing brie to basically carry her to their place.

it was the same routine the next morning, glass of water with two advils on her bedside and saltine crackers. this was all set up for her by her best friend and it never changed.
